The Kenny
C. Guinn Center for Policy Priorities seeks qualified applicants for the position of Director of Health and Social Policy. The position is statewide and may be based in either Reno or Las Vegas, Nevada. The Director of Health and Social Policy develops and implements the Guinn Center’s comprehensive education-related policy research and analysis program. In consultation with the Executive Director and the Research Director, the Director of Health and Social Policy develops, conducts, and oversees health and social policy research for the Center.
- Builds and maintains policy-related relationships and develops a network of stakeholders in the health and social policy fields at all levels (locally, statewide, and nationally);
Serves as a spokesperson for all health and social policy-related matters;
Reviews and develops methodologies to capture policy information for final publication;
Scopes health-related and social policy research with various partners; and Oversees and guides select Guinn Center staff in their work relating to health and social policy. - The Director of Health and Social Policy also performs policy research and related work, including developing and writing research reports and policy briefs, employs mixed-methods in research design, monitors emerging and ongoing federal, state, and local health and social policy issues, and gathers relevant and current research from external partners and academic partners across Nevada and nationwide.
- Moreover, the Director of Health and Social Policy assists with grant writing and oversees the execution of grants and negotiated contracts, serves as the outreach and media spokesperson when responding to issues relating to health and social policy matters, and presents the results of policy briefs and reports to legislators, government officials, and community groups.
